Does anyone know if apple updated ios7 to allow yourself to be removed from a group message? My friends like to put me in group messages and text all night long. Pretty annoying. I am on call and have to keep my phone on at all times, therefore I cannot just simply use airplane mode or dnd. Any suggesstions would be great! ( other then "tell them to remove you and start another group chat without you: doesnt work when you have a bunch of stifflers for friends lol )

When you are on call, do you get phone calls from specific phone umbers? If you do, then what I would do is put those on call numbers in your contact list and add them to your favourites. Remove your group chatty friends from favourites. Turn on Do not disturb, set Allow Calls From -> Favourites.

So you still get your friends text until Do not disturb kicks in. Your on call callers will still be able to contact you 24/7.
 
I run into the same thing. Luckily like mentioned when I'm on call I get calls from the same few numbers. I put those numbers on my favorites and allow favorites to call me in DnD.

You cannot remove yourself from a group text message in iOS 7 unfortunately.

DND can also be set up to let calls from anyone through so basically you can use it only to allow calls trough but silence all other notifications (like those from messages).
